Switching Power Supply Design & Optimization

The design of switching power supplies has become one of the most crucial aspects of electronics, particularly in the fast-growing market for portable devices. Whether you’re a newcomer to power supply design or an experienced hand, this book belongs on your shelves. Rigorous and carefully explained, expert Sanjaya Maniktala’s Switching Power Supply Design and Optimization gives you both a practical tutorial and a handy quick reference. Delivering easy-to-understand converter design strategies, this book features:
- Key design equations in a special reference section
- Concise switching-power-supply-design FAQ
- Thermal management techniques
- Designing for printed circuit boards
- A fully reasoned, easy-to-follow guide to designing cooler, reliable, and more cost-effective power supplies
THE INSIDE EDGE ON SWITCHING POWER SUPPLY DESIGN
- Introduction * Power Supply Topologies * Non-Isolated Topologies * A/C Line Input * Power Supply Magnetics * Thermal Management * EMI Filter Design * Discontinuous Conduction Mode (DCM) * Inductors for Current Mode Control * PCB Design Procedure * Key Regulatory Issues * Key Design Equations * Power Supply Design FAQ
